What is Select Star?
Select Star operates as a modern data governance platform designed to streamline data management for technical data teams and non-technical business stakeholders alike. Its core offerings include automated data cataloging, lineage tracking, and semantic model generation, all aimed at enhancing data visibility, quality, and compliance. By providing solutions for data governance, democratization, migration, and change management, Select Star empowers organizations to build trust in their data, optimize costs, and prepare their data assets for advanced analytics and artificial intelligence applications.
How much funding has Select Star raised?
Select Star has raised a total of $50.4M across 4 funding rounds:

Angel/Seed (2021): $2.5M with participation from Bowery Capital and Background Capital
Series A (2023): $15M led by Bowery Capital, Sozo Ventures, and Lightspeed Venture Partners
Series B (2025): $15.2M supported by Samsung Securities, KB Securities, SHINHAN VENTURE INVESTMENT, and KB Investment
Series B (2025): $17.7M featuring Samsung Ventures, KB Investment, and Flux Ventures
Key Investors in Select Star
Samsung Securities
Samsung Securities is a leading Korean financial investment company providing comprehensive financial solutions, including brokerage, wealth management, and corporate finance, with a strong presence in Asian and global markets.
Samsung Ventures
Samsung Ventures focuses on promoting promising small and medium-sized companies with new technologies, actively investing in future-oriented businesses that can serve as new growth engines.
KB Investment
KB Investment is a venture capital and private equity firm established in 1990, investing in companies with innovative technology, services, and entrepreneurship.
